Travel Tips
⛰ Enjoy the Scenic Views
Make sure to grab a window seat! The train journey from Jaipur to Guwahati showcases scenic landscapes ranging from the Aravalli hills to the lush greenery of Assam. Plan your trip during daylight hours to capture the mesmerizing views.
📍 Sample Local Cuisine
Take advantage of the food vendors that board the train at various stops. Indulge in local delicacies such as Rajasthani dal baati and Assamese pitha, making your journey a culinary adventure.
🚍 Engage With Fellow Passengers
This route is popular among both locals and tourists. Don't hesitate to strike up conversations with fellow travelers to learn more about local customs, stories, and tips for exploring your destination.
🎭 Plan for Weather Variations
Check the weather forecast for both Jaipur and Guwahati. This route experiences diverse climates, so pack accordingly. Layers are advisable, as mornings can be chilly while afternoons may be warm.
🏛 Time Your Journey Around Festivals
If possible, align your travel with local festivals such as Teej in Jaipur or Bihu in Guwahati. These lively celebrations can enhance your experience both onboard with festive moods and offboard with vibrant cultural activities.
